The Eagles agreed to terms with quarterback Chase Daniel, formerly of the Chiefs, on a multi-year contract.

Yesterday it was reported by FOX Sports' Mike Garafolo that Daniel landing in Philadelphia, reuniting with new Eagles head coach Doug Pederson, was a possibility - today that happened.

The links between Daniel and the Eagles have been flying since Pederson left Kansas City, Pederson recently said he believes Daniel is "more than a backup," but that is the role he most likely will play initially play with Sam Bradford back as the starter.

This could signal the end of Mark Sanchez stay in Philly, his $4.5 million is a lot for a backup quarterback.
